Romans 4:19 And not being weak in faith, he did not consider his own body, already dead (since he was about a hundred years old), and the deadness of Sarah’s womb.
Abraham exercised his faith: he knew his body was beyond an age where he would be able to have children, but he continued to trust in what God had promised.
We need to put aside our earthly shortcomings and limitations because God is not limited by our physical earth as we are.
Give God your doubt so He can show you what is possible when you place your faith and trust in His hands instead of your own hands!

Hebrews 11:12 Therefore from one man, and him as good as dead, were born as many as the stars of the sky in multitude - innumerable as the sand which is by the seashore.
It was not what Abraham could do but what God could do through Abraham. God continued to wait until Sarah and Abraham had all but given up before He started the ball rolling.
God may just make you wait until He knows you will get it too – it is not what we can do but what He can do through us!
Waiting on God is not meant to be like waiting to be given a present, it is more like waiting for the right job to be created for your skills God has given you.

Isaiah 40:11 He will feed His flock like a shepherd; He will gather the lambs with His arm, And carry them in His bosom, And gently lead those who are with young.
I find each of the descriptions of God and His ways in the Old Testament truly inspiring. Here the prophet is telling of the greatness of God.
Just like a shepherd will do all they can to keep their sheep safe, so too will our awesome God do everything to keep us safe.
Sometimes when things go wrong it is us who have wandered off into the wilderness and not God letting us down. Other times it is the choices of others which seem to break our own little worlds.

Jeremiah 17:8 For he shall be like a tree planted by the waters, Which spreads out its roots by the river, And will not fear when heat comes; But its leaf will be green, And will not be anxious in the year of drought, Nor will cease from yielding fruit.
This is a description of how good it is to trust totally in God. Once we take the step to fully trust in Him, we are able to see so much more.
Growing by the Living waters of God gives us the nourishment we need for our spiritual growth with Him.
The strength we gain is compared. Not to a shrub or plant, but a tree; a flourishing tree being fed constantly.
The tree did not just happen to be there. It was planted there for a specific reason!
